We’re not sure how, but this show is presented in conjunction with the exhibition Degrees of Separation, which is part of a two year Louisiane-Bretagne exchange of literary and visual artists from Louisiana and France. Oglesby is based in Austin and the show is in Marfa, but we’ll just go with it. Oglesby has created a modular sculpture system (mobile and interchangeable) created from hand-cast concrete pieces inspired by plants from arid regions of the world. The minimal and geometric shapes are meant to resemble “botanical fossils from an industrial era.”
